Evaluating Forex Trading Expert Advisors
Introduction
In the dynamic world of forex trading, where market fluctuations and economic indicators shape the landscape, traders are increasingly relying on Forex Trading Expert Advisors (EAs) to enhance their performance and profitability. These algorithmic trading tools automate the trading process, allowing traders to execute strategies with precision and speed. However, not all EAs are equal, and evaluating their effectiveness is crucial for both beginners and seasoned traders. In this comprehensive article, we will delve into effective strategies for evaluating Forex Trading Expert Advisors, providing insights, tips, and practical guidance to help you make informed decisions.
Understanding Forex Trading Expert Advisors
What are Forex Trading Expert Advisors?
Forex Trading Expert Advisors are software programs that utilize algorithms to analyze market data, execute trades, and automate trading activities based on predefined criteria. With the ability to process vast amounts of information quickly, these EAs aim to identify profitable trading opportunities without human intervention.
Importance of Evaluating Forex Trading Expert Advisors
When venturing into the realm of forex trading, the right EA can be a game-changer. However, choosing the wrong one may lead to substantial losses. Thus, evaluating these tools is crucial for several reasons:
- Maximize Profits: Understanding the performance metrics of an EA can help traders select tools that align with their trading strategy and goals.
- Minimize Risks: A well-evaluated EA allows traders to identify potential risks, thereby implementing appropriate risk management strategies.
- Enhance Trading Efficiency: EAs can significantly reduce the time spent on technical analysis and trade execution, enabling traders to focus on strategy development and market insights.
Key Metrics for Evaluating Forex Trading Expert Advisors
Performance Metrics
When assessing an EA, consider the following performance metrics:
- Return on Investment (ROI): A crucial metric that tells you how much profit is generated relative to the initial investment.
- Win Rate: This indicates the percentage of winning trades out of the total number of trades executed.
- Maximum Drawdown: A vital measure of risk, it shows the highest peak-to-trough decline in account balance over a specific period.
- Profit Factor: The ratio of gross profit to gross loss, indicating the potential for generating profits in relation to losses.
Testing and Backtesting
Importance of Backtesting
Backtesting is the process of evaluating an EA’s performance using historical data. This helps traders understand how the EA would have performed under different market conditions.
Steps for Backtesting
- Collect Data: Gather historical price data for the currency pairs you wish to analyze.
- Select a Time Frame: Choose a testing period that reflects both volatile and stable market conditions.
- Run Simulations: Use trading software to simulate trades based on the EA’s algorithms against the historical data.
- Analyze Results: Evaluate the performance metrics collected during the backtest, focusing on net profit, drawdown, and overall strategy effectiveness.
Real-Time Performance Evaluation
While backtesting provides insights based on past data, it’s crucial to monitor an EA’s real-time performance to account for real market conditions. Traders should focus on:
- Slippage: The difference between the expected price of a trade and the actual price at which the trade is executed.
- Execution Speed: The time taken for an order to be executed.
- Market Conditions: Awareness of external factors like economic news and market events that can impact performance.
Choosing the Right Forex Trading Expert Advisors
Define Trading Goals and Strategies
Before selecting an EA, traders must clearly define their trading strategy and investment goals. Considerations could include:
- Time Commitment: Are you trading actively or passively?
- Risk Tolerance: How much are you willing to risk in your trading portfolio?
- Market Focus: Are you interested in specific currency pairs or commodities?
Consider Customization Options
Some EAs offer customizable parameters, allowing traders to tailor the settings to their specific strategies and risk profiles. Customization options may include:
- Lot Size Settings: Adjust the trade size per transaction.
- Stop Loss and Take Profit Levels: Set thresholds for trade exits to manage risk.
- Indicator Preferences: Modify technical indicators based on trading approaches, such as moving averages or momentum indicators.
Seek Community and Expert Feedback
Connecting with fellow traders through forums, social media groups, and trading communities can provide valuable insights and reviews on different EAs. Expert opinions can help gauge the reliability and effectiveness of specific products.
Practical Tips for Effective Evaluation of Forex Trading Expert Advisors
Leverage Technology and Tools
Utilizing sophisticated forex tools and platforms can streamline the process of evaluating EAs. Popular platforms include MetaTrader 4 (MT4) and MetaTrader 5 (MT5), which offer advanced charting functionalities and access to a range of marketplace products.
Monitor Economic Indicators
Staying informed about relevant economic indicators is vital for evaluating the performance of EAs. Significant releases and market events can heavily influence currency prices, impacting the effectiveness of automated trading strategies.
Use Forward Testing
After backtesting, consider forward testing in a demo account before trading with real money. This involves deploying the EA in a live but risk-free environment to see how it performs in real market conditions.
Regularly Review and Update
Continuous evaluation is necessary. As the forex market constantly evolves, regularly reviewing the EA’s performance and adjusting strategies will contribute to long-term success. Establish checkpoints for performance reviews and adapt methods based on changing market conditions.
Conclusion
In closing, evaluating Forex Trading Expert Advisors is a meticulous process that involves understanding performance metrics, conducting thorough backtesting, and relying on real-time data. By following this guide, traders can effectively select EAs that will enhance their trading strategies and potentially lead to consistent profits.
For those eager to advance their trading skills further, Andrew Borysenko offers invaluable resources at aborysenko.com. Here, you can gain insights into profitable trading methodologies, portfolio management, and effective trading strategies tailored to your needs.
Did you enjoy this article? Please rate it.